ECC orders release of Rs4.1bln subsidy against RLNG supply


Business
April 29, 2021
ISLAMABAD: The Economic Coordination Committee (ECC) of the cabinet on Wednesday directed the release of Rs4.1 billion subsidy against the supply of re-gasified liquified natural gas (RLNG) to export-oriented industry for March last year.
The power division submitted a summary regarding the release of subsidy for the supply of 100 percent RLNG to export-oriented industry for the month of March 2020.
The ECC approved the summary and decided to form a sub-committee consisting of Adviser to Prime Minister on Commerce, Special Assistant to Prime Minister on Power and other relevant stakeholders to review the power subsidies provided to export oriented sectors, with a direction to submit a holistic proposal before the ECC. ....

Pakistan loses $5b potential Qatari investment: Investment in RLNG plants, other sectors diverted to Bangladesh


Top Story
April 27, 2021
ISLAMABAD: Lacklustre bureaucratic approach and inconsistent policies have resulted in losing $5 billion committed investment from Qatar in RLNG power plants, refurbishment of airports and hotels here in Pakistan and now it has been diverted to Bangladesh. Now Qatar’s Nebras Power Investment (QEWS QD) has acquired equity stake in Bangladesh’s Unique Meghnaghat Power. Also, the Nebras Power Investment Management has signed a sale and purchase agreement (SPA) with Unique Hotel and Resorts Limited (UHRL) to acquire a 24pc equity stake in Unique Meghnaghat Power Limited (UMPL) in Bangladesh.
This acquisition enhances the asset base of Nebras through fully contracted projects. Under this agreement, Nebras will acquire a 24pc stake, while UHRL and SFL will jointly control a 56pc equity share in Unique Meghnaghat Power Limited. ....

150 mmcfd RLNG transmission: PGPL seeks pipeline capacity allocation


National
February 16, 2021
ISLAMABAD: In a new development, one of the leading private players in the LNG sector, the PGPCL (Pakistan Gas Port Limited), has sought allocation of pipeline capacity for transmission of 150mmcfd of RLNG on a three-month rolling basis.
The PGPL has written a letter to OGRA, seeking the pipeline capacity allocation keeping in view the latest decision taken by the Cabinet Committee on Energy (CCOE) on February 4, 2021. The CCOE decided that in order to provide fair and level playing field to the new LNG terminal, the existing available capacity in the pipeline will be allocated to any applicant, meeting the requisite criteria for three-month rolling basis till such time the new terminals achieve commercial operations date (CoD). As per the letter to OGRA, the Pakistan GasPort Limited (PGPL), the owner of PGP Consortium Limited (PGPC), has placed the request seeking for the pipeline allocation capacity of 150mmcfd on a three-month rolling and ....

OGRA jacks up RLNG prices


OGRA jacks up RLNG prices
There is a $0.8883-per-mmbtu increase in the sale price of imported RLNG

ISLAMABAD:
The Oil and Gas Regulatory Authority (Ogra) on Thursday revised prices of re-gasified liquefied natural gas (RLNG) on networks of Sui Southern Gas Company (SSGC) and Sui Northern Gas Pipelines Limited (SNGPL) for the ongoing month of February. According to a notification issued by the authority, there is a $0.8883-per-mmbtu increase in the sale price of imported RLNG on the SSGC system for February as compared to January. The new RLNG price for the SSGC system has been fixed at $9.3570 per mmbtu, which was $8.4687 last month. Similarly, there is a $0.8875-per-mmbtu surge in the sale price of imp ....
